I present two inflationary universe models in which density fluctuations with a sharp peak on a specific scale are produced. When that scale reenters the Hubble radius in the subsequent radiation-dominated era, significant amount of primordial black holes can be produced that may be identified with massive compact halo objects with mass ∼ 0.5M⊙ observed through gravitational microlensing experiments.
